Time Inc. Names New Technology Chief

Ahead of spinoff as public company

Time Inc. CEO Joe Ripp continues to fill out his leadership ranks as he prepares to spin off the publishing company from Time Warner later this year into a public entity.

Today, he named Colin Bodell as evp and chief technology officer, a newly created role at Time Inc. Bodell will be charged with identifying and acquiring technology to be used across the company, with IT operations reporting to him. Bodell spent the past eight years at Amazon, where he headed the technology team for the Kindle store.
